The European Union’s govt arm is inspecting the feasibility of a proposal by certainly one of its member states to sanction Russia’s Ingosstrakh Insurance coverage Co., as a part of efforts to choke income producing streams that Moscow must finance its battle towards Ukraine.
The proposal, which can require the EU to broaden its itemizing standards, goals to focus on one of many important suppliers of insurance coverage to tankers hauling Russian oil after the Group of Seven launched value caps on most Russian seaborne crude and fuels in late 2022 and early 2023, in accordance with individuals acquainted with the matter.
Had been it to undergo, the concept would create sprawling and hard-to-quantify dangers and prices — not only for Russia’s oil commerce however for wider worldwide commodities shipments that Ingosstrakh offers protection for.
The analysis remains to be at an early stage and Moscow-based Ingosstrakh is at present not included within the newest draft of a brand new sanctions bundle the bloc is at present negotiating, the individuals mentioned on situation of anonymity. Even when the proposal will get a nod from the European Fee, it could nonetheless face quite a few hurdles on condition that a number of member states, together with Hungary, have opposed most measures concentrating on Russia’s vitality sector, the individuals mentioned. EU sanctions require the backing of all member states.
The itemizing standards is geared toward individuals and entities working in financial sectors which might be offering the Russian authorities with substantial sources of income — one thing that will have to be demonstrated within the case of Ingosstrakh.
“Listings are mentioned and determined by the member states in a process that’s confidential,” mentioned Peter Stano, lead spokesperson for the EU’s international affairs and safety coverage.
Ingosstrakh, a top-five Russian insurance coverage supplier, mentioned it “operates in strict compliance with all relevant laws, and follows strict compliance procedures.” The agency “follows the suggestions present in related Sanctions Steerage for Entities Working within the Maritime Delivery Sector revealed by OFAC and different related tips, as relevant,” it mentioned in emailed feedback.
The EU, US and different allies have imposed a number of rounds of sanctions on Russian exports, firms and officers following the invasion of Ukraine. Kyiv’s allies are particularly targeted on cracking down on Moscow’s potential to bypass sanctions and on curbing its future income to cut back Vladimir Putin’s potential to finance and maintain Russia’s battle.
The G-7 value cap on Russian crude oil and petroleum merchandise bans western shipowners, insurers and intermediaries from offering vessels and companies for cargoes priced above the thresholds.
The restrictions prompted a pivot away from western insurance coverage and a necessity for alternate options.
In April, the Worldwide Group of P&I Golf equipment, a London-based umbrella group for golf equipment offering protection of shipowners’ legal responsibility towards dangers together with spills and collisions, offered companies for simply 16 % of all tankers transport Russian oil. That’s the bottom since no less than the beginning of 2023, in accordance with transport information compiled by Bloomberg.
Moscow has been in a position to skirt a lot of the impression of the worth cap by assembling a fleet of tankers working in difficult-to-trace jurisdictions and turning to non-western service suppliers to ship its barrels to new markets corresponding to India.
Ingosstrakh mentioned within the months that adopted the invasion that it wouldn’t fill the void if sanctions pressured western companies to cease masking the nation’s petroleum shipments.
It’s identified to be the supplier of no less than some safety and indemnity cowl, however the full extent of its involvement is just not clear and there’s no suggestion the corporate has breached sanctions. It additionally offers P&I to another commodity trades.
“All our P&I insurance policies comprise the sanction exclusion clause that excludes the supply of protection in case of violations of any Sanctions in accordance with relevant laws,” Ingosstrakh mentioned. “The phrases of our insurance policies are much like these provided by the main P&I Golf equipment and worldwide insurers.”
In 2023, the EU and the UK sanctioned Russian Nationwide Reinsurance Co., which offers state-backed protection for all home sanctions-related dangers, together with the reinsurance of vessels and marine cargoes. The restrictions successfully shut the 2 main western reinsurance markets for the agency.
